RELOCATION ASSISTANCE: No relocation assistance available CLEARANCE REQUIRED FOR START: No CLEARANCE TYPE: Secret TRAVEL: Yes, 10% of the Time Mission Systems CIDO is seeking a Data Architect to lead the development and governance of the sector’s data strategy. This role will define authoritative data models, standards, and integration frameworks across manufacturing, engineering, quality, supply chain, and program domains—ensuring that sector data is consistent, reusable, and aligned with enterprise platforms and tools. The Data Architect will partner closely with functional stakeholders and CIDO technical leadership to design scalable, governed data solutions that reduce fragmentation, improve interoperability, and enable mission‑critical analytics and AI capabilities. The Data Architect will lead the architecture and development of the Mission Systems (MS) sector data strategy across functions and programs, aligned to enterprise data strategy and enterprise tools. The role establishes repeatable, scalable frameworks, policies, and data standards; designs authoritative data models and contracts; and ensures reliable, governed data flows that ground AI and analytics. Working closely with the CIDO Systems Architect and AI Architect, the Data Architect meets with customers to determine the best course of action and delivers sector‑wide solutions that are reproducible and scalable. Key Responsibilities - Define and maintain the MS sector data strategy and reference architecture, aligning with enterprise standards and tools (e.g., canonical ontologies, ERP/SAP integration, M365, Palantir Foundry). - Establish repeatable, scalable frameworks for data ingestion, normalization, enrichment, and publication; create reusable patterns and data contracts (APIs, schemas). - Design governed data models for key domains (manufacturing, quality/QN, supply chain, engineering) and prevent shadow ontologies by grounding models in the authoritative enterprise ontology. - Lead data quality management (DQ rules, profiling, remediation), metadata/catalog adoption, lineage mapping, and auditability; define policies for citation and source traceability in AI use. - Architect secure data pipelines and storage across sovereign, classified, and disconnected environments; implement observability, reliability, and lifecycle management. - Partner with the AI Architect to ground Retrieval‑Augmented Generation (RAG) and agent workflows in authoritative sector data; ensure data readiness, freshness, and guardrails for AI/ML. - Collaborate with the Systems Architect to align solution designs with platform constraints and delivery patterns; provide architecture decision records (ADRs) and design reviews. - Meet with program customers and functional stakeholders to capture requirements, evaluate solution paths, and recommend approaches that balance speed, governance, and maintainability. - Define and socialize data policies (access, stewardship, retention, classification) and operating processes (intake, review, approval) to scale adoption across programs. - Establish KPIs and ROI metrics (data quality, timeliness, reuse, cycle‑time impact) and drive continuous improvement; create playbooks and templates for rapid onboarding. Basic Qualifications: -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, Information Systems and 12+ years of experience, or Master’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, Information Systems and 10+ years of experience. - The selected candidate will be required to obtain a U.S. Government Secret level security clearance and a Special Access Program (SAP/SAR) clearance; maintaining the required clearances will be a condition of continued employment. - Experience in data architecture, enterprise data modeling, and data platform engineering across multiple domains. - Hands‑on experience designing governed data models and contracts, strong SQL and schema design, and a familiarity with event streaming and batch ETL/ELT. - Experience with metadata/catalog tools, lineage mapping, and data quality management, and an ability to operationalize policies at scale. - Containerization/orchestration experience (Docker/Kubernetes), CI/CD for data pipelines, and secure software supply chain practices. - Experience implementing data solutions in sovereign/classified or air‑gapped environments, and an understanding of auditing, logging, and compliance. Preferred Qualifications: - Experience with Palantir Foundry ontology and analytics pipelines, and an ability to align sector data models to canonical enterprise structures. - Manufacturing and quality/QN analytics domain experience (shop‑floor data, SPC, defect/QN processes, root‑cause/corrective action). - Familiarity with ERP/SAP integration patterns, MES/PLM/ERP data domains, and cross‑system data harmonization. - Experience establishing sector‑wide data standards, stewardship models, and governance councils. - Exposure to supporting AI/ML workloads (feature stores, RAG grounding, data readiness) and measurement of model/data ROI. About Northrop Grumman

Northrop Grumman is a security company that provides systems, products, and solutions in aerospace, electronics, information systems, shipbuilding, and technical services to government and commercial customers. They design, develop, and build everything from aircraft and spacecraft to cyber security systems. The company is involved in a wide range of defense and technology projects, including the development of aircraft, space systems, cybersecurity solutions, and advanced electronics.
